TL;DR

  • TESSRAL is a deeptech platform enabling AI model training for images and voice using minimal processing power and small, private datasets
  • Eliminates dependency on massive GPU clusters and cloud compute rentals by leveraging personal hardware
  • Introduces a federated dataset-sharing model where users can optionally share their datasets with other TESSRAL users
  • Challenges the prevailing industry assumption that large-scale datacenters are required for AI training

Why It Matters

This represents a significant shift toward democratizing AI development by removing the infrastructure barrier that has historically favored well-funded organizations. For AI practitioners and researchers, it opens the door to training custom models on proprietary or niche datasets without requiring enterprise-grade compute resources.

Technical Details

  • Supports both image and voice AI model training on consumer-grade hardware
  • Operates effectively with small datasets, reducing the data volume traditionally required for model training
  • Implements a peer-to-peer dataset sharing mechanism where users can grant access to their datasets for others to utilize
  • Claims to eliminate the need for cloud compute rentals and large-scale GPU infrastructure

Industry Insight

  • The rise of lightweight training platforms could accelerate niche and specialized AI applications where large datasets are unavailable or privacy-sensitive
  • Federated dataset models may face adoption challenges around data quality control, licensing, and trust between users
  • This trend aligns with broader industry movement toward edge AI and distributed training, potentially reshaping the compute economics of AI development
